.Discussion...
.Synopsis...
Generally dry weather is expected to persist as a warming trend
arrives through the remainder of the week. Areas of Moderate
HeatRisk in the Valley through Thursday become widespread with
areas of Major HeatRisk in the Valley and foothills on Friday and
Saturday. Ensemble guidance indicates a weather system then
building toward interior NorCal later in the weekend, with
potential for elevated fire weather conditions and isolated
thunderstorms returning.

.Key Messages...
* Heat Advisory in effect from 11 AM Friday to 11 PM Saturday for
Valley, Delta, and foothills.
* Today - Thursday:
-Warming trend, with areas of Moderate HeatRisk expected in the
Valley.
-Probability of Valley high temperatures > 95F:
--30-70%, highest across northern/central Sacramento Valley.
-Slight chance (10%) of isolated mountain thunderstorms today and
Wednesday afternoon and early evening, primarily south of
Interstate 80.
* Friday - Saturday:
-Triple digit heat anticipated in the Valley and foothills late
this week with near to record high temperatures possible on
Friday.
-Widespread Moderate HeatRisk with areas of Major HeatRisk in
the Valley and foothills.
-Probability of Valley high temperatures > 100F:
--Friday: 60-95%, highest north of Interstate 80.
--Saturday: 50-90%, highest away from Delta breeze influenced
areas.
-Limited overnight relief expected across the northern/central
Sacramento and northern San Joaquin Valleys and thermal belts
across the foothills.
-Probability of Valley low temperatures Friday night > 65F:
50-95%, highest north of I-80.
-Hot temperatures along with very low humidity and periodically
breezy winds could lead to elevated fire weather conditions.
* Sunday - Monday:
-Cooling trend expected late weekend into early next week as a
weather system builds into the region.
-Sunday high temperatures: 80s to 90s, 70s at high elevations
-Monday high temperatures: mid 70s to upper 80s, 60s to 70s at
high elevations
-High uncertainty in the track of the system at this time, with
some potential for elevated fire weather conditions in periods
of breezier winds.
-Some isolated thunderstorm potential on Monday, best chances
(around 10-15%) north of Interstate 80 at this time.
